Muzaffarnagar encounter: Four wanted criminals arrested

News Agencies | Updated on: 9 January 2018, 12:57 IST

Four wanted criminals, with a bounty of Rs. 5,000 each on their head, were arrested after an encounter broke out between a gang of robbers and Ramraj Police in Muzaffarnagar's Jansath Circle on 9 January.

Ramraj Police arrested Koshinder, Jitender, Akash and Vishwas alias Guddu, and recovered two motorcycles, two mobiles, cartridges among other items from their possession.

The arrested men were accused of looting a finance company employee last month, and confessed to incidents of robbery in Khatauli, Mawana, Hastinapur and etc. They were allegedly planning to loot Rs. 25 lakh in Delhi.

Another wanted criminal, Vilas sustained bullet injuries, while Station Officer of Ramraj was also shot at on his bulletproof jacket.

The robbers opened fire on police party when two of their bikes were frisked on suspicious movement at Jansath Circle. Police strongly retaliated.
